Good question. Stalin's face was deeply pock-marked from a bad bout of smallpox as a child - something routinely airbrushed out in Soviet photos of him. He had a partially paralyzed left arm, he was a poor public speaker and had a thick Georgian accent.

So I don't think his height (which wasn't really that short for a Georgian man in that era) was necessarily the main thing he'd be self-conscious about, if anything.
